What are the hidden stories of the forests?
Join us to explore Shelby Bottoms' natural history and interpret past stories through its forests. Grant England from Friends of Shelby will guide a hike to reveal the land's historical clues.
The natural world provides historians insights into past human and environmental activities. By examining tree ages, animal species, and land layout—"forest forensics"—we can uncover land usage, abandonment, and changes over time.
This experience aims to teach historians and cultural workers new methods that can hopefully help us enrich records and archives with a deeper understanding of human impact on landscapes over time.
